Main Technical Content: 4 **Environmental Requirements** The production environment should meet the requirements of the NY/T 391 "Environmental Quality Guidelines for Production Sites", with an effective accumulated temperature of over 3,400°C and an annual rainfall of at least 300mm. The soil environment should select plots with deep cultivated layers, high fertility, good water and nutrient retention, and good drainage. The organic matter content should be over 1%, with a pH range of 6.5–7.5. 5 **Site Selection and Land Preparation** 5.1 **Site Selection** Plots with deep cultivated layers, good fertility, and good water and nutrient retention should be selected for planting. 5.2 **Land Preparation** Before planting, the land should be plowed and leveled, weeds removed, and the soil cultivated using methods that combine deep loosening with loosening and leveling. Mechanical cultivation can be used, and attention should be paid to consistent depth, removing previous weeds, and plowing as early as possible.
